Description:
3-(Hydroxymethyl)-1,2-benzenediol, also known as catechol or pyrocatechol, is an organic compound characterized by its aromatic structure featuring two hydroxyl groups (-OH) and a hydroxymethyl group (-CH2OH) attached to a benzene ring. This compound is a colorless to pale yellow solid at room temperature and is soluble in water due to the presence of hydroxyl groups, which can form hydrogen bonds with water molecules. It exhibits a range of chemical properties, including the ability to undergo oxidation, which can lead to the formation of various derivatives. 3-(Hydroxymethyl)-1,2-benzenediol is used in various applications, including as a precursor in the synthesis of pharmaceuticals, agrochemicals, and dyes. Additionally, it has antioxidant properties and can participate in redox reactions. Safety considerations include its potential to cause skin and eye irritation, and it should be handled with appropriate precautions in a laboratory setting.
